Please read on... QA AssociateResponsibilities include but are not limited to:• Responsible for support of manufacturing operations such as batch record issuance and reconciliation activities.• Review of GMP documentation, which includes conducting independent documentation review of executed cGMP records.• Release of incoming material• Work closely with the production, quality control and supply chain departments to ensure their practice fully adheres to GDP practices and procedures.• Supports establishment of systems and work streams compliant with approved site procedures and GDP associated with the sites batch record documentation.• Key Performance Indicator (KPI) tracking and reporting for the established work streams.• Work closely with Document Control to ensure appropriate handover of GMP executed records.The ideal candidate will bring the following to the role:-Bachelors Degree Preferred; Biology and/or microbiology background also highly preferred.-Minimum 2 years of experience in GMP manufacturing required-Experience with cGMP systems and practices, preferable involving document control, quality assurance, or quality systems.-Maintain Weekly and Daily targets to support the QA Operations team goals. This includes working in an organized fashion.-Ability to gown aseptically and work in controlled non-classified areas.Location: 100% onsite role at Millburn, NJ locationPay Rate: $28-$37/hourContract: 12 monthsHealth, dental, vision, 401kWhy Novartis?766 million lives were touched by Novartis medicines in 2021, and while we're proud of this, we know there is so much more we could do to help improve and extend people's lives. We believe new insights, perspectives and ground-breaking solutions can be found at the intersection of medical science and digital innovation.
